隧道环向施工缝处膨胀止水条防水效果试验研究  被引量:1

Experimental study on waterproof effect of expansion waterstop at tunnel circumferential construction joints

摘  要:针对遇水膨胀型橡胶止水条的实际防水效果,开展一系列室内试验研究,研究发现:PZ-150型遇水膨胀止水条最大自由膨胀率450%左右,且日膨胀速率起初最大,随时间逐渐变缓;圆柱型抗渗试块模型试验表明止水条遇水膨胀止水工作性能良好,且随着体积的不断膨胀,止水条所能阻止水流渗出的水头高度也在增加;台阶型模型注水测试试验表明,止水条在实际环境状态下的工作性能较好,在施工质量可靠的前提下,能够阻止来自围岩方向的水流,确保防水效果。In this paper,a series of indoor experiments were conducted to investigate the actual waterproof performance of water expandable rubber waterstops.The findings were as follows:The maximum free expansion rate of PZ-150 water expandable waterstops was about 450%,and the daily expansion rate was initially the highest,gradually slowing down over time.The model test of a cylindrical impermeable test block shows that the waterstop bar works well when encountering water,and with the continuous expansion of its volume,the height of the water head that the waterstop bar can prevent water from seeping out is also increasing.The bench model water injection test shows that the waterstop performs well under actual environmental conditions and can prevent water flow from the direction of surrounding rock.
